Individuals wearing exoskeleton suits benefit from the incorporation of various technologies which together enhance or enable the bodily functions of a person by employing actuators, sensors and other technologies with light weight materials thereby linking it to the field of man machine technology. In a controlled environment, they are designed as industrial exoskeletons or a medical one, capable of offering both a full body or partial support system for a limb, and advanced medical exoskeleton suites are increasingly tailored to meet complex rehabilitation and mobility requirements. This assistance is adjustable and matches the users own gait and working requirements. In the industrial field, major uses include manufacturing, construction, material handling, and logistics. Rehabilitation therapy, chronic disease management and post operative recovery are used in clinical and home settings. Rehabilitation exoskeletons are increasingly part of therapy programmes in clinics to increase the intensity of therapy and mobility assistance. Key trends driving demand are the development of powered exoskeletons that are more compact and lighter, the development of better batteries, smarter control systems and service models which use data to continuously optimise performance. These trends lead to safer working conditions and better workplace ergonomics.

Recent Developments
Recent developments in exoskeleton suits highlight stronger integration of AI‑driven control systems, lightweight materials, and wearable robotic that improve user mobility and ergonomic support. A key market trend is the shift toward connected exoskeletons with sensor fusion and tele‑monitoring, enabling real‑time gait analysis, performance feedback, and remote rehabilitation tracking. This trend is expanding applications across medical rehabilitation, industrial ergonomics, and military mobility, driving broader adoption and creating strategic opportunities for smart wearable assistive devices in global markets.
